Welcome back to the podcast and hello from Nashville, Tennessee!

In this episode I am sharing a conversation that I recorded back in April with the founder of Coven, Miranda Scott. In our conversation we talk about her journey into spirituality, witchcraft, and her ancestral work. It is a long conversation with tons of takeaways so listen closely.

DISCLAIMER: In our conversation we touch on some topics that may be triggering for some people. We touch on grief, loss, abuse, suicide and mental health. If you'd like to skip through that part of the conversation, it begins around 32:54 and goes through about 47:21. It does come up in bits and pieces throughout the whole conversation so if that is something you would rather not listen to, I totally understand and support you.

Topics we discuss:

-Having an identity outside of being a mother

-Her brief excursion into Catholicism

-The loss of her parents

-Her journey into witchcraft and spirituality

-Doing the ancestral work to break the cycle of abuse

-Stepping fully into her identity as a queer women and witch
